NUR 2243C - Nursing Process II Review

9 credits
Prerequisite(s): NUR 2241C  with a grade of C or better and permission of Director of Nursing Programs.
The focus of this course is on the theoretical application of the nursing process to selected complex medical surgical conditions affecting the adult client. Related pathophysiological and psychosocial concepts, principles of nutrition and communication, and pharmacology and critical care aspects are included as they apply to selected conditions. Decision making and management theory is emphasized. Lab fee. Liability insurance fee.
